Trading in a car I recently bought. I recently financed a vehicle, and am trading it in for a lease however, the dealership said that the car needed to be registered before I could trade it. I went to the DMV yesterday and explained the situation; they told me that I didn't need to register it and only needed my name on the title. I'm supposed to trade this vehicle in tomorrow and don't know what is correct, do I need to register and license it?
